Technical specifications
Category: Feature Film
Technical Details: Format: 35 mm, 1:1,33 - Ratio: 1:1,33 - Black and White,, 5000 feet, 5 reels
Sound System: silent
First Screening: January 20, 1917 in USA
US Copyright: January 20, 1917 - ©LP.10049
Survival Status: No holdings located in archives
